Search Engine Optimization is a huge industry where companies get paid millions of dollars to boost their rankings to the top of Google. Now this article will not try to explain all the little tricks to achieve a higher search rank, but one way to improve the likelihood of having better SEO would be to clean up your damn URL.
If you are hosted onto an apache server then please continue, otherwise this information would be complete and utter garbage to you.
So how can you clean up a url that looks like this:
/certificate.php?folder=men&sort=date&order=desc&page=1
To a url that looks like this:
/certificate/men/date/desc/1/
